Is House Leveling Worth It? Factors to Consider

Deciding to level your house can be a tough call. It's a substantial investment, and you want to make sure it's the right option. Before you dive into this project, there are several important things to consider. First and foremost, examine the magnitude of your foundation issues. A minor crack might be manageable with other solutions, while a more critical issue likely professional action.

Next, think about the timeline of your house. Older homes are susceptible to foundation problems due to aging. The type of soil beneath your house also plays a role. Clay soil, for example, can expand and contract with changes in humidity, causing shifting and cracks.

Ultimately, consider the expenses of leveling versus other alternatives. Get multiple quotes from reputable contractors to compare fees. Factor in the disruption of construction and possible expenses for renovations that might be required as a result. By carefully considering these factors, you can make an informed choice about whether house leveling is the right step for your situation.

Signs Your House Needs Leveling & How To Fix It

A slanting foundation can be a serious problem for homeowners. While it might seem like just an aesthetic issue at first, unevenness indicates structural problems that could lead to costly damage down the road. Here are some common signs your house needs leveling:

* Doors and windows that stick or close improperly.

* Uneven floors that appear bowed.

* Cracks in walls, ceilings, or foundations that are new or growing.

* Gaps appearing between walls and ceilings.

Fixing foundation issues requires a professional touch. Experienced contractors can use techniques like piering and underpinning to stabilize the structure and bring your house back to level. It's crucial to act quickly if you notice any of these signs, as early intervention can prevent further damage and save you time.

Understanding House Foundation Issues and Repair Options

A solid house foundation is crucial for the overall durability of your home. Over time, foundations can suffer various issues, ranging from minor cracks to more critical underlying problems. Recognizing the indicators of foundation issues early on is vital for timely intervention and preventing exacerbated damage.

Common factors of foundation problems include earth movement, water ingress, improper water flow, and the contraction of building materials. Considering the severity and nature of the issue, there are a range of repair options available.

  • Foundation: This includes stabilizing the foundation by adding piers beneath the existing structure.
  • Sealing: Filling cracks in the foundation with specialized materials can help prevent further water penetration.
  • Grading: Correcting drainage issues around your home by improving the slope of the land can minimize water buildup and foundation damage.

It's crucial to speak with a qualified structural professional to accurately diagnose the issue and recommend the most appropriate repair strategy.
